Transaction cf84e9462c2fb460f3017411d3af2af1e20b23d75c0083d655786dbf4edfe1c8
1 Input
1 Output
-
cf84e9462c2fb460f3017411d3af2af1e20b23d75c0083d655786dbf4edfe1c8:0
- value
- 19946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 242181a7f37049730b71d64a5d8851c968d7cb45 OP_EQUAL
- address
- 34z4PX7HiRb4tSj5ZYZDukiBRomKHfG616